How to Choose the Right Laundry Service for Your Boutique Hotel in Miami
Understanding Your Needs
Choosing the right laundry service for your boutique hotel in Miami requires careful consideration of your specific needs. Begin by identifying the volume of laundry you expect on a daily or weekly basis. This will help you determine the capacity required from a service provider. Consider the types of fabrics and garments you’ll be handling, such as linens, towels, and guest clothing, which may require specialized care.
It's essential to think about the level of service you need. Do you require same-day service, or is a 48-hour turnaround acceptable? Understanding your operational requirements will enable you to choose a service that aligns with your hotel's schedule.

Researching Local Options
Miami offers a variety of laundry services, each with its strengths. Start by researching local providers online and reading reviews from other hotel owners. You can learn a lot from those who have been in your position. Pay attention to reviews mentioning reliability, quality of service, and customer support.
Consider visiting potential service providers to get a firsthand look at their operations. This step can help you assess their facilities and hygiene standards, ensuring they meet your expectations. A personal visit can also be an opportunity to discuss your specific needs and gauge their willingness to accommodate them.

Evaluating Cost and Value
While cost is a significant factor, it shouldn't be the only consideration. Look for a service that offers a balance between cost and quality. Request quotes from several providers and compare their pricing structures. Be sure to ask about any hidden fees or additional charges.
Consider the value provided by each service. Does the provider offer pickup and delivery? Are there any additional services such as dry cleaning or fabric restoration? These value-added services can enhance the guest experience at your boutique hotel.

Ensuring Quality and Reliability
Quality and reliability are crucial when choosing a laundry service. Inquire about the quality control processes in place to ensure that your linens and garments are returned clean and undamaged. Ask for references or testimonials from other clients to confirm the provider's reliability.
Consider the provider's experience in handling hotel laundry. Those with experience in the hospitality industry are likely more attuned to the specific needs and challenges of hotel laundry services. Ensure that they have a track record of meeting deadlines and maintaining high service standards.
Building a Partnership
Once you've selected a laundry service, consider it the beginning of a partnership. Establish clear communication channels and set expectations from the start. Regular feedback can help maintain quality and address any issues promptly.
Building a strong relationship with your laundry provider can result in improved service and responsiveness. They become an integral part of your operations, contributing to the overall guest experience at your boutique hotel.
